4.5 Article Proceedings Paper

An intersection algorithm for disk B-spline curves

期刊

COMPUTERS & GRAPHICS-UK
卷 70, 期 -, 页码 99-107

出版社

PERGAMON-ELSEVIER SCIENCE LTD
DOI: 10.1016/j.cag.2017.07.021

关键词

Intersection algorithm; Disk B-spline curve; Clipping method; Newton's method

资金

  1. Chinese High Technical Research Development Foundation (863) Program [2015AA020506]
  2. Beijing Natural Science Foundation of China [4172033]

向作者/读者索取更多资源

In this paper, we propose a method for finding all 2D intersection regions between disk B-spline curves (DBSCs), which is very crucial for DBSC's wide applications such as computer calligraphy, computer 2D animations, and non-photorealistic rendering. As a DBSC represents a region on a plane, the intersection of two DBSCs is a 2D region. To determine the region, the key is to compute the intersection points of the boundaries of two DBSCs. In our algorithm, the boundary of a DBSC is decomposed into four components: the upper boundary, the lower boundary, the start arc, and the end arc. The intersection of two DBSCs can be converted into the intersections between these four components. The main difficulty is to find the intersection involving the upper and lower boundaries of the two DBSCs, as they are variable offsets from the skeletons of the DBSC that are B-spline curves. In our approach, first the DBSCs are subdivided into several disk Bezier curves (DBCs). Therefore the problem of computing intersections of the DBSCs is converted into computing intersection of two DBCs. Then, the disk Bezier clipping method is proposed to exclude regions that have no intersection for the intersection of the two DBCs. In the case of where there is an intersection, we calculate the comparatively rough intersection to be used as initial values for later refinement through the disk Bezier clipping method. Besides, high precision (up to 10e-15) intersections are achieved by using the Newton's iteration, which is quadratic convergent. The experimental results demonstrate that our algorithm can very efficiently compute all intersections between DBSCs with high precision. Our main contributions in this paper are as follows. First, for the first time, we give the direct parametric expression of DBSC's boundary, which can be simply and conveniently used to compute the properties of DBSC's boundary. Second, our proposed approach of calculating high-accuracy intersections of DBSCs makes DBSC a flexible and effective stroke representation that can be applied to further research such as corresponding computation, automatically coloring, region detection and so on. (C) 2017 Elsevier Ltd. All rights reserved.

作者

我是这篇论文的作者
点击您的名字以认领此论文并将其添加到您的个人资料中。

评论

主要评分

4.5
评分不足

次要评分

新颖性
-
重要性
-
科学严谨性
-
评价这篇论文

推荐

Article Computer Science, Software Engineering

PolarViz: a discriminating visualization and visual analytics tool for high-dimensional data

Yan Chao Wang, Qian Zhang, Feng Lin, Chi Keong Goh, Hock Soon Seah

VISUAL COMPUTER (2019)

Article Chemistry, Analytical

Multi-Channel Convolutional Neural Network Based 3D Object Detection for Indoor Robot Environmental Perception

Li Wang, Ruifeng Li, Hezi Shi, Jingwen Sun, Lijun Zhao, Hock Soon Seah, Chee Kwang Quah, Budianto Tandianus

SENSORS (2019)

Article Computer Science, Software Engineering

Progressive sketching with instant previewing

Kai Wang, Jianmin Zheng, Hock Soon Seah

COMPUTERS & GRAPHICS-UK (2019)

Article Chemistry, Analytical

Multi-View Fusion-Based 3D Object Detection for Robot Indoor Scene Perception

Li Wang, Ruifeng Li, Jingwen Sun, Xingxing Liu, Lijun Zhao, Hock Soon Seah, Chee Kwang Quah, Budianto Tandianus

SENSORS (2019)

Proceedings Paper Computer Science, Artificial Intelligence

EngineQV: Investigating External Cause of Engine Failures Based on Geo-temporal Association

Yan Chao Wang, Qian Zhang, Feng Lin, Hock Soon Seah

2019 IEEE PACIFIC VISUALIZATION SYMPOSIUM (PACIFICVIS 2019) (2019)

Proceedings Paper Optics

VR Bowling for Muscular Rehabilitation

Yiliang Sui, Feng Lin, Hock Soon Seah

INTERNATIONAL FORUM ON MEDICAL IMAGING IN ASIA 2019 (2019)

Proceedings Paper Optics

VR Puzzle Room for Cognitive Rehabilitation

Jian Bin Khiew, Peng Hian Tan, Feng Lin, Hock Soon Seah

INTERNATIONAL FORUM ON MEDICAL IMAGING IN ASIA 2019 (2019)

Proceedings Paper Optics

Efficient Scheduling for Dynamic Streaming of 3D Scene for Mobile Devices

Budianto Tandianus, Hock Soon Seah, Tuan Dat Vu, Anh Tu Phan

INTERNATIONAL WORKSHOP ON ADVANCED IMAGE TECHNOLOGY (IWAIT) 2019 (2019)

Proceedings Paper Optics

Converging Mobile Edge Computing and Wireless Access for Virtual Reality

Qingtian Wang, Guochu Shou, Yaqiong Liu, Feng Lin, Hock Soon Seah

INTERNATIONAL WORKSHOP ON ADVANCED IMAGE TECHNOLOGY (IWAIT) 2019 (2019)

Proceedings Paper Optics

Interactive Geo-temporal Data Visualization for Aircraft Engine

Qian Zhang, Chung Soo Ahn, Jigang Liu, Yan Chao Wang, Feng Lin, Hock Soon Seah

INTERNATIONAL WORKSHOP ON ADVANCED IMAGE TECHNOLOGY (IWAIT) 2019 (2019)

Proceedings Paper Optics

Augmented Reality Based on the Integration of Mobile Edge Computing and Fiber-Wireless Access Networks

Yaqiong Liu, Jing Ling, Guochu Shou, Hock Soon Seah, Yihong Hu

INTERNATIONAL WORKSHOP ON ADVANCED IMAGE TECHNOLOGY (IWAIT) 2019 (2019)

Article Psychology, Clinical

Assessing the Suitability of Virtual Reality for Psychological Testing

Adam C. Roberts, You Win Yeap, Hock Soon Seah, Elliot Chan, Chee-Kiong Soh, George Christopoulos

PSYCHOLOGICAL ASSESSMENT (2019)

Article Computer Science, Information Systems

2D Image Deformation Based on Guaranteed Feature Correspondence and Mesh Mapping

Yaqiong Liu, Xin Lin, Guochu Shou, Hock Soon Seah

IEEE ACCESS (2019)

Proceedings Paper Computer Science, Theory & Methods

Real-Time Art-Directed Charcoal Cyber Arts

Yee Xin Chiew, Hock Soon Seah, Santiago E. Montesdeoca

2018 INTERNATIONAL CONFERENCE ON CYBERWORLDS (CW) (2018)

Proceedings Paper Computer Science, Theory & Methods

Enhancing Sketching and Sculpting for Shape Modeling

Kai Wang, Jianmin Zheng, Hock Soon Seah

2018 INTERNATIONAL CONFERENCE ON CYBERWORLDS (CW) (2018)

Article Computer Science, Software Engineering

Pervasive Augmented Reality to support real-time data monitoring in industrial scenarios: Shop floor visualization evaluation and user study

Rafael Maio, Tiago Araujo, Bernardo Marques, Andre Santos, Pedro Ramalho, Duarte Almeida, Paulo Dias, Beatriz Sousa Santos

Summary: Augmented Reality (AR) is a crucial technology in Industry 4.0 and smart manufacturing, particularly in the field of data monitoring. In this study, we developed a Pervasive AR tool for data monitoring, along with a web application for comparison purposes. User studies were conducted to gather feedback and evaluate the effectiveness of the systems, confirming the potential of Pervasive AR for data monitoring.

COMPUTERS & GRAPHICS-UK (2024)

Article Computer Science, Software Engineering

Gaze-directed and saliency-guided approaches of stereo camera control in interactive virtual reality

Berk Cebeci, Mehmet Bahadir Askin, Tolga K. Capin, Ufuk Celikcan

Summary: Despite advances in virtual reality technologies, extended VR sessions with head-mounted displays (HMDs) still face challenges in terms of comfort. In this study, a methodology using gaze-directed and visual saliency-guided paradigms for automatic stereo camera control in real-time interactive VR was proposed. The results showed that the gaze-directed approach outperformed the saliency-guided approach, both improving the overall depth feeling without hindering visual comfort in the tested virtual environments (VEs).

COMPUTERS & GRAPHICS-UK (2024)

Article Computer Science, Software Engineering

NOVAction23: Addressing the data diversity gap by uniquely generated synthetic sequences for real-world human action recognition

Ali Egemen Tasoren, Ufuk Celikcan

Summary: By developing the NOVAction engine, we have created the NOVAction23 dataset, which consists of highly diversified and photorealistic synthetic human action sequences. This dataset is significant in improving the performance of human action recognition.

COMPUTERS & GRAPHICS-UK (2024)